Cantabria Study Trip 2023

The Cantabría school trip was the first visit of the academic year to Northern Spain, offering visits to 19th, 20th and 21st century architecture in a unique region renowned for its culture, biodiversity and climate.

Visits to Santander (including Renzo Piano's Centro Botin and GFA2's Naves de Gamazo belonging to Enaire Foundation), Bilbao and the city of Comillas (where Antoni Gaudí designed El Capricho and where the Antigua Universidad Pontificia de Comillas, designed by Lluis Domènech i Montaner, is set in a stunning oceanic landscape) were opportunities for the school to mix architectural visits with shared social and cultural experiences.
